ALIAGA CHAVEZ, Noél, AMARO GOMEZ SANCHEZ, Miguel y SANCHEZ ZAPATA, José Antonio. Experiencia en hemorroidectomías aplicado en la Clínica Fiori. Rev Med Hered, ene./mar 2000, vol.11, no.1, p.03-06. ISSN 1018-130X.

Objective: To evaluate the utility of the ambulatory surgery with local anesthesia in patient with hemorrhoidal pathology. Material and methods: A prospective, transverse study was performed between April 1996 and March 1999, in the division of Surgery of the Clinica Fiori. We intervened 260 patients with hemorrhoidal pathology, of them 229 patients were haemorrhoidectomys with local anesthesia, those that included in the study. The used surgical technique was that of Millígan and Morgan with an operative time of 20 minutes; and control to the 3 days. Results: 69.4% of hemorrhoidal pathology was observed among the 31-60 years of age. Only 1.7% (4 patients) they presentes post-operative complications, 2 patients with having bled light and 2 with residual hemorrhoids, none was being of graveness; and 98.3% (225 patients) they didn’t present any type of complications. There were not anesthetic accidents. Conclusion: The haemorrhoidectomy with anesthesia local is effective and sure. ( Rev Med Hered 2000; 11: 03-06 ).
